Fire Fighter Alert Systems at Fire Station
Solicitation # 20260813Vogelweh
The Department of Defense, through office FA5613, is seeking a turnkey solution for the provision, installation, and configuration of a fully automated Firefighter Alert System at Fire Station 8, Vogelweh Family Housing, located at Vogelweh Military Base in Germany. The system must integrate audio paging stations, strobe lights, and F.R.E.D. visual displays, with control outputs for bay doors, kitchen stoves, and sleeping quarter lights. A critical requirement is that the system must be architecturally scalable and conceptually transferable for future expansion to up to eight additional stations. The contractor must ensure strict compliance with both German (VDE, DIN, DGUV) and U.S. military standards (UFC, NFPA), with the stricter standard prevailing in any conflict. Key technical specifications include a Speech Transmission Index of 0.50 or higher, a four-hour UPS power backup, and adherence to cybersecurity guidelines such as UFC 4-010-06 and IEC 62443. All as-built documentation, certifications, and training materials must be provided in both English and German. This sources-sought opportunity, solicitation number 20260813Vogelweh, is unrestricted with no set-asides. The award is expected to follow a Lowest Price Technically Acceptable methodology, focusing on mandatory pass/fail technical criteria. Performance is subject to specific site constraints, including work hours limited to 08:00 to 15:30 local time and prohibitions on U.S. and German public holidays. Final acceptance is contingent upon on-site commissioning, fault simulation testing, and the delivery of comprehensive bilingual documentation.

This contract entails providing trained and certified firefighters to staff fire stations around the clock at Cavalier Space Force Station, ensuring readiness for emergency response, fire suppression, rescue operations, and fire prevention activities. The subcontract is designated as a total small business set-aside under the Small Business Administration guidelines (FAR 19.5) and is related to NAICS code 922160, which pertains to firefighting services. Issued by the Department of Defense (FA4659 319 Cons Pk), the solicitation was posted on June 2, 2026, with a response deadline of July 14, 2026. Performance is expected at the Cavalier location, with the ZIP code 58220. This contract underscores the critical role of specialized personnel to maintain safety and operational readiness at a key military installation.

Flash Point Tester (FA465926QZ008)
Solicitation # FA465926QZ008
The 319 Contracting Squadron is soliciting quotes for the procurement of one automated Pensky-Martens closed-cup flash point tester for the 319 LRS/LGRF at Grand Forks Air Force Base, North Dakota. This requirement is a total small business set-aside under NAICS code 334516. The equipment must be a new production model from 2025 or newer, compatible with 100-120V and 220-240V power supplies, and compliant with ASTM D93, ISO 2719, and IP 34 standards. The purchase must include a complete test set consisting of a test cup, lid with integrated stirrer, multi-detector sensor, holder set with drip pans, and certified reference material for fuel. Additionally, the vendor must provide a minimum three-year manufacturer warranty and two on-site preventive maintenance visits by a certified service engineer. Quotes are due by September 16, 2026, with a required delivery date of November 30, 2026, shipped FOB Destination. The government will award the contract based on a best-value decision, evaluating technical offers on a pass/fail basis against salient characteristics and conducting a price analysis to ensure reasonableness. Eligible offerors must be actively registered in the System for Award Management and enrolled in Wide Area Workflow, which is the only acceptable means for invoicing. Submissions must be limited to 10 pages and include a completed quote schedule, CAGE code, and DUNS number.

Bunch Hall Dorm B221 Furniture (FA465926QZ016)
Solicitation # FA465926QZ016
Solicitation FA465926QZ016 is a total small business set-aside for the procurement, delivery, assembly, and installation of a comprehensive furniture, fixtures, and equipment package for Building 221 at Grand Forks Air Force Base, North Dakota. The project covers three floors, including 68 dormitory rooms and various common areas, with requirements for items such as bed frames, mattresses, desks, seating, and electronic appliances. The contract is an all-or-none bid, requiring quotes for all CLINs. Delivery is expected within 90 days after the contract award, and the contractor must complete the assembly and setup within 10 duty days. The government will award the contract based on a best-value decision, with total evaluated price as the primary factor and past performance evaluated on a pass/fail basis. Awardees must be registered in the System for Award Management and utilize the Wide Area Workflow for all invoicing. Performance requirements include strict adherence to OSHA safety standards, the use of specific condition codes on Bill of Lading invoices for inventory inspection, and the removal of all packing materials upon completion. Contractors are responsible for obtaining necessary base access clearances and are liable for any damages to government property during the installation process. Quotes are due by 1:00 PM CST on September 17, 2026.
